    Description

    Overview:

    Kimley-Horn has an opportunity for a Senior Project Manager (focused on Substation/T&D) to join our Power Delivery practice in Charlotte, NC!

    Responsibilities:
    • The successful candidate will lead a practice specializing in Power Delivery (transmission, substation, and/or power studies) engineering services.
    • This individual will have an entrepreneurial spirit and create a vision for growth for a Power Delivery practice while growing their own projects, clients, and team around them.
    • Leadership responsibilities include:
      • Operating with integrity and sound business principles
      • Providing vision, business planning, and strategy
      • Establishing goals
      • Building and maintaining positive client relationships
      • Having open communication with your partners and team
      • Growing and leading a land development practice
    • Our Project Managers/Practice Builders manage their projects profitably, transition work to qualified staff, grow and mentor staff, and act as positive leaders and mentors.
    • The successful candidate will be given a great deal of autonomy to lead, direct, and grow their business.
    • With success, this individual will enjoy the rewards of an impressive bonus program with the potential to advance to ownership.
    Qualifications:
    • 8+ years of relevant experience managing substation projects. 
    • Familiar with the relevant standards, regulations, and best practices for power delivery projects
    • Business development and marketing experience including writing proposals, scopes of work, and budgeting for projected work
    • Ability to manage & mentor staff, and direct resources effectively in a positive manner

    Key Benefits at Kimley-Horn

    • Exceptional Retirement Plan: 2-to1- company match on up to 4% of eligible compensation (salary + bonus) and additional profit-sharing contribution.
    • Comprehensive Health Coverage: Low-cost medical, dental, and vision insurance options.
    • Time Off: Personal leave, flexible scheduling, floating holidays, and half-day Fridays.
    • Financial Wellness: Student loan matching in our 401(k), and performance-based bonuses.
    • Professional Development: Tuition reimbursement and extensive internal training programs.
    • Family-Friendly Benefits: New Parent Leave, family building benefits, and childcare resources.
